hg: amber/amber/jdk: Pull in experimental byte code writing API as a test library for
paul.sandoz at oracle.com
paul.sandoz at oracle.com
Tue Aug 15 19:56:22 UTC 2017
Changeset: d132cf9e1b7a
Author: psandoz
Date: 2017-08-15 12:53 -0700
URL: http://hg.openjdk.java.net/amber/amber/jdk/rev/d132cf9e1b7a
Pull in experimental byte code writing API as a test library for
writing constant dynamic tests.
Include initial test for primitives and primitive conversion.
! src/java.base/share/classes/jdk/internal/org/objectweb/asm/ClassReader.java
+ test/java/lang/invoke/condy/CondyReturnPrimitiveTest.java
+ test/lib/testlibrary/bytecode/jdk/experimental/bytecode/AbstractBuilder.java
+ test/lib/testlibrary/bytecode/jdk/experimental/bytecode/AnnotationsBuilder.java
+ test/lib/testlibrary/bytecode/jdk/experimental/bytecode/AttributeBuilder.java
+ test/lib/testlibrary/bytecode/jdk/experimental/bytecode/BasicClassBuilder.java
+ test/lib/testlibrary/bytecode/jdk/experimental/bytecode/BasicTypeHelper.java
+ test/lib/testlibrary/bytecode/jdk/experimental/bytecode/BytePoolHelper.java
+ test/lib/testlibrary/bytecode/jdk/experimental/bytecode/ClassBuilder.java
+ test/lib/testlibrary/bytecode/jdk/experimental/bytecode/CodeBuilder.java
+ test/lib/testlibrary/bytecode/jdk/experimental/bytecode/DeclBuilder.java
+ test/lib/testlibrary/bytecode/jdk/experimental/bytecode/FieldBuilder.java
+ test/lib/testlibrary/bytecode/jdk/experimental/bytecode/Flag.java
+ test/lib/testlibrary/bytecode/jdk/experimental/bytecode/GrowableByteBuffer.java
+ test/lib/testlibrary/bytecode/jdk/experimental/bytecode/IsolatedMethodBuilder.java
+ test/lib/testlibrary/bytecode/jdk/experimental/bytecode/MacroCodeBuilder.java
+ test/lib/testlibrary/bytecode/jdk/experimental/bytecode/MemberBuilder.java
+ test/lib/testlibrary/bytecode/jdk/experimental/bytecode/MethodBuilder.java
+ test/lib/testlibrary/bytecode/jdk/experimental/bytecode/Opcode.java
+ test/lib/testlibrary/bytecode/jdk/experimental/bytecode/PoolHelper.java
+ test/lib/testlibrary/bytecode/jdk/experimental/bytecode/PoolTag.java
+ test/lib/testlibrary/bytecode/jdk/experimental/bytecode/Type.java
+ test/lib/testlibrary/bytecode/jdk/experimental/bytecode/TypeHelper.java
+ test/lib/testlibrary/bytecode/jdk/experimental/bytecode/TypeTag.java
+ test/lib/testlibrary/bytecode/jdk/experimental/bytecode/TypedCodeBuilder.java
More information about the amber-dev
mailing list